Numerical study of jet impingement cooling methods for improving heat transfer in a flywheel energy storage system

Abstract
Flywheel energy storage systems (FESS) have garnered a lot of attention because of their large energy storage and transient response capability. Due to the limited space and vacuum, heat produced by FESS is typically not adequately dispersed, which can lead to demagnetization and severe thermal stress and compromise the ability of equipment to operate safely. Since the engine is the primary generator/motor of heat, the heat dissipation problem cannot be ignored. To evaluate the cooling efficiency of FESS, three types of water-cooling structures are constructed: axial jet, the opposite-hole-arrangement jet and the staggered-hole-arrangement jet nozzles. Using the Ω vortex identification method, a large number of vortices can be observed in the reflow channel of both the opposite-hole-arrangement jet and the staggered-hole-arrangement jet structure. The turbulent kinetic energy of staggered-hole-arrangement jet nozzle is higher than that of the opposite-hole-arrangement jet nozzle. It is found that raising the inlet velocity of coolant in the staggered-hole-arrangement jet structure can decrease the temperature of motor components. The staggered-hole-arrangement jet cooling nozzle with coolant applied to provide passive liquid cooling for FESS is the best cooling method described in the study. The heat dissipation effect is greatly influenced by the environmental conditions, and in order to ensure the safe operation of FESS during the winter, it is required to consider adding 50 % antifreeze.
